Output 66fadc02f736f51b660c53410992ef52293625d82ce25072a640ee7665849c14:0

value
477581
script pubkey
OP_HASH160 OP_PUSHBYTES_20 acd54f7f54c3683efe5a6481441570e603a73318 OP_EQUAL
address
3HSsgcbStGPW7CzS6vHJZZsUdovSNYgYWb
transaction
66fadc02f736f51b660c53410992ef52293625d82ce25072a640ee7665849c14
spent
true